🇬🇧 Made in United Kingdom

Discover United Kingdom's Leading Open Source Projects: Explore top-notch open source initiatives hailing from the vibrant tech community of United Kingdom.

TOP D Projects

1
faissaloo/SponSkrub

faissaloo/SponSkrub

Strip advertisements from downloaded YouTube videos
D
176
star
2
nomad-software/tkd

nomad-software/tkd

GUI toolkit for the D programming language based on Tcl/Tk
D
117
star
3
BlackEdder/ggplotd

BlackEdder/ggplotd

Plotting library for the D programming library. The design is inspired by ggplot2 for R.
D
77
star
4
nomad-software/dunit

nomad-software/dunit

Advanced unit testing toolkit for the D programming language
D
62
star
5
DannyArends/DaNode

DannyArends/DaNode

Small and flexible web server written using the D 2.0 language
D
60
star
6
felixangell/kpd

felixangell/kpd

an old compiler for Krug written in D - a prototype version
D
44
star
7
jonathanballs/backgammony

jonathanballs/backgammony

A backgammon client with multiplayer support
D
41
star
8
BlackEdder/plotd

BlackEdder/plotd

Plot streams of data from the command line
D
37
star
9
jonathanballs/logmaster

jonathanballs/logmaster

A desktop log viewer for Linux built with GTK and D
D
35
star
10
eigenraven/uefi-d

eigenraven/uefi-d

D bindings for UEFI specifications
D
32
star
11
henrygouk/dopt

henrygouk/dopt

A numerical optimisation and deep learning framework for D.
D
28
star
12
BlackEdder/painlessjson

BlackEdder/painlessjson

D library for converting any custom types to and from JSON the painless way.
D
23
star
13
ibuclaw/gccjitd

ibuclaw/gccjitd

D bindings for libgccjit.so
D
22
star
14
BradleyChatha/jcli

BradleyChatha/jcli

A CLI framework for D
D
22
star
15
QAston/DMocks-revived

QAston/DMocks-revived

A mocking framework for the D programming language
D
21
star
16
BradleyChatha/lumars

BradleyChatha/lumars

A high-level, low-GC wrapper around Lua where high-level and low-level can easily be mixed together.
D
20
star
17
nomad-software/x11

nomad-software/x11

Bindings to X11 for the D programming language
D
20
star
18
DannyArends/CalderaD

DannyArends/CalderaD

SDL2 Vulkan renderer for windows/linux/android in the D Programming Language (based on vulkan-tutorial.com)
D
19
star
19
SingingBush/eloquent

SingingBush/eloquent

Eloquent is a lightweight web application written in D
D
17
star
20
markuslaker/Argon

markuslaker/Argon

A processor for command-line arguments, an alternative to Getopt, written in D
D
17
star
21
Laeeth/d_hdf5

Laeeth/d_hdf5

D wrappers for HDF5 - aiming ultimately at idiomatic D style. thanks to Fritjers
D
16
star
22
BlackEdder/easyMesheD

BlackEdder/easyMesheD

Library to create a simple mesh network on Arduino/esp8266
D
15
star
23
BlackEdder/todod

BlackEdder/todod

Command line based todo list manager
D
15
star
24
thedeemon/curved

thedeemon/curved

Walk inside curved spaces
D
14
star
25
mrmonday/serenity

mrmonday/serenity

Abandoned - check out vibe.d instead.
D
14
star
26
euantorano/faster-command-line-tools-in-nim

euantorano/faster-command-line-tools-in-nim

A comparison of Nim's performance against the "Faster Command Line Tools in D" blog post found here: http://dlang.org/blog/2017/05/24/faster-command-line-tools-in-d/
D
13
star
27
Laeeth/d_excelsdk

Laeeth/d_excelsdk

Port of Excel SDK to the D programming language
D
13
star
28
Laeeth/d-nanomsg

Laeeth/d-nanomsg

experimental d-lang bindings for nano msg
D
13
star
29
Poita/stdex

Poita/stdex

General libraries for the D Programming Language
D
12
star
30
John-Colvin/clWrap

John-Colvin/clWrap

a nicer way to OpenCL
D
11
star
31
eigenraven/derelict-mono

eigenraven/derelict-mono

Dynamic binding of the Mono Runtime C API to the D Programming Language
D
11
star
32
DannyArends/D-coding

DannyArends/D-coding

Basic tools written in the D programming language, to learn the language and test out idea's
D
11
star
33
HarryR/TinyLisp

HarryR/TinyLisp

Minimal Symbolic Lisp Interpreter in ~1000 lines of D
D
10
star
34
dnadlinger/d4

dnadlinger/d4

A simple software rasterizer for demonstration purposes written in D.
D
10
star
35
luismarques/dhdl

luismarques/dhdl

DHDL: The D Hardware Design Language
D
9
star
36
kingsleyh/reloaded

kingsleyh/reloaded

Dub reload script to recompile project if any of the d or dt files change
D
9
star
37
rjkilpatrick/dlearn

rjkilpatrick/dlearn

High-level Deep learning, Linear algebra and scientific computing package in D
D
9
star
38
eigenraven/NovuOS

eigenraven/NovuOS

An operating system written in D+Assembler
D
8
star
39
recantha/redwing-pi

recantha/redwing-pi

A set of scripts to set up my Raspberry Pi
D
8
star
40
kingsleyh/rainbow

kingsleyh/rainbow

A terminal ansi colorizer for D programming language
D
8
star
41
nomad-software/wrend

nomad-software/wrend

Bindings to the Wren language for use with the D programming language
D
8
star
42
danbri/StrataScutter

danbri/StrataScutter

Scutter RDF crawler using Stratified Javascript
D
7
star
43
Samathy/ceres-c-compiler

Samathy/ceres-c-compiler

A C99 compiler built in Dlang
D
7
star
44
kirbyUK/dnes

kirbyUK/dnes

NES emulator written in D
D
7
star
45
fgheorghe/D-Lang-Raspbian-GPIO-Module

fgheorghe/D-Lang-Raspbian-GPIO-Module

D Programming Language Raspbian GPIO Module
D
7
star
46
OniDaito/PythonCourse

OniDaito/PythonCourse

The Hackspace Python
D
6
star
47
nomad-software/etcetera

nomad-software/etcetera

A common library for D language programs
D
5
star
48
BradleyChatha/bcstd

BradleyChatha/bcstd

D
5
star
49
DannyArends/bindbc-gles

DannyArends/bindbc-gles

Bindings in bindbc style for GLES
D
5
star
50
blmoore/3dgenome

blmoore/3dgenome

Replicate figures + analyses from: "Integrative modelling reveals the principles of multi-scale chromatin boundary formation in human nuclear organisation"
D
5
star
51
rakiru/D-VXLMapPreview

rakiru/D-VXLMapPreview

Generates isometric preview images of VXL and Icemap maps for Ace of Spades and Iceball
D
5
star
52
DannyArends/HDDspeed

DannyArends/HDDspeed

HDD speed testing utility
D
5
star
53
John-Colvin/CPython

John-Colvin/CPython

D bindings for CPython
D
4
star
54
Laeeth/d-bloombergapi

Laeeth/d-bloombergapi

a port of the bloomberg terminal API to the D programming language
D
4
star
55
progician/d-antlr-grammar

progician/d-antlr-grammar

Building an ANTLR parser and AST generator for the DDT AST hierarchy.
D
4
star
56
henrygouk/lipschitz-neural-networks

henrygouk/lipschitz-neural-networks

Code for running experiments described in "Regularisation of Neural Networks by Enforcing Lipschitz Continuity"
D
4
star
57
HarryR/milf

HarryR/milf

this is very minimalistic LISP 1 implementation. it's inspired by Scheme.
D
4
star
58
QAston/transducers-dlang

QAston/transducers-dlang

An implementation of clojure transducers in the D programming language
D
4
star
59
dataPulverizer/rmathd

dataPulverizer/rmathd

D translation of the Rmath module from R 3.4.1
D
4
star
60
andyli/AugmentedMirror

andyli/AugmentedMirror

Augmented Mirror is a technology that uses a one-way mirror to achieve an intuitive augmented reality environment.
D
4
star
61
petervaro/dotfiles

petervaro/dotfiles

Arch Linux Dotfiles (mirror of https://gitlab.com/petervaro/dotfiles)
D
3
star
62
philb/update-rc.d

philb/update-rc.d

D
3
star
63
dansanduleac/pyd

dansanduleac/pyd

Fork of pyd, trying to integrate with DMD2 and LDC2 on Mac OS X
D
3
star
64
QAston/yawr

QAston/yawr

World of Warcraft server software written in the D programming language
D
3
star
65
paul-ferragut/ofxEasyText

paul-ferragut/ofxEasyText

ios openframeworks text wrapper
D
3
star
66
sebleedelisle/lazerarcade

sebleedelisle/lazerarcade

A real-life shooing gallery that uses real projectiles (nerfs, BBs, balls) and digital targets projected with a laser.
D
3
star
67
Laeeth/d_etpan

Laeeth/d_etpan

D bindings and wrappers for the libetpan email / IMAP library (D Programming Language)
D
3
star
68
jspahrsummers/objective-d

jspahrsummers/objective-d

Automatically exported from code.google.com/p/objective-d
D
3
star
69
kingsleyh/erik

kingsleyh/erik

D driver for phantomjs
D
3
star
70
theambient/mpeg2

theambient/mpeg2

MPEG-2 Decoder implementation in D language for study purposes
D
3
star
71
luismarques/parnas72

luismarques/parnas72

DConf 2016: What Parnas72
 Means for D
D
3
star
72
dataPulverizer/interface-d-c-fortran

dataPulverizer/interface-d-c-fortran

Interfacing D with C and Fortran
D
3
star
73
AndrewSChapman/eventmanager

AndrewSChapman/eventmanager

Written for the "D" programming language, this library implements a variant of the pub/sub pattern, using events, an event list and event dispatchers
D
3
star
74
tffdev/Lava

tffdev/Lava

🌋🔥 Fast 2D Game Engine written in D
D
3
star
75
mark-summerfield/ddiff

mark-summerfield/ddiff

A D implementation of Python difflib's sequence matcher.
D
3
star
76
BradleyChatha/libbclog

BradleyChatha/libbclog

D
3
star
77
Laeeth/PDFSearch

Laeeth/PDFSearch

A tiny program to search pdf files on terminals
D
2
star
78
dataPulverizer/dblas

dataPulverizer/dblas

BLAS in D
D
2
star
79
DuncanMcBain/advent-of-code

DuncanMcBain/advent-of-code

My attempts at Advent of Code. Bad, slow, fun?
D
2
star
80
BlackEdder/minimized

BlackEdder/minimized

Differential evolution for multidimensional minimization written in D.
D
2
star
81
henrygouk/dfftw3

henrygouk/dfftw3

D Bindings for FFTW3
D
2
star
82
henrygouk/matte

henrygouk/matte

A linear algebra library for the D programming language
D
2
star
83
Laeeth/d_swisseph

Laeeth/d_swisseph

D lang port of swiss ephemeris from androdrienst
D
2
star
84
ikeycode/ikeycode.github.io

ikeycode/ikeycode.github.io

Personal pages
D
2
star
85
Laeeth/d-quandl

Laeeth/d-quandl

Port of Quandl API to Dlang (The D programming Language)
D
2
star
86
BlackEdder/stochastic

BlackEdder/stochastic

Stochastic library for the D programming language
D
2
star
87
dataPulverizer/KernelMatrixBenchmark

dataPulverizer/KernelMatrixBenchmark

Benchmarking Kernel Matrix Calculations in D, Julia, and Chapel
D
2
star
88
dataPulverizer/DMathBench

dataPulverizer/DMathBench

Benchmarks for D mathematical functions
D
2
star
89
krox/jive

krox/jive

Collections library for D with STL-like value-semantics.
D
2
star
90
John-Colvin/ES

John-Colvin/ES

A simple evolutionary strategies package for D
D
2
star
91
rjkilpatrick/d-raytracer

rjkilpatrick/d-raytracer

D
2
star
92
mazbox/ElectricityComesFromOtherPlanets

mazbox/ElectricityComesFromOtherPlanets

The source code for "Electricity Comes From Other Planets" installation in Gaite Lyrique
D
2
star
93
R2ZER0/SquirrelD

R2ZER0/SquirrelD

A D binding to the SquirrelVM/compiler/script language.
D
2
star
94
tombish/bindbc-diligent

tombish/bindbc-diligent

A configurable set of dynamic and static D bindings, to Diligent Engine, a modern cross-platform graphics library and rendering framework. Compatible with @nogc, nothrow, and BetterC.
D
2
star
95
eldar/networks

eldar/networks

neural networks implementation in D
D
2
star
96
ikeycode/term-d

ikeycode/term-d

Grapheme aware terminal UI library
D
2
star
97
dk949/asterisp

dk949/asterisp

A lisp with asterisks
D
2
star
98
petervaro/fixer

petervaro/fixer

Foreign exchange rates and currency converter (mirror of https://gitlab.com/petervaro/fixer)
D
2
star
99
henrygouk/DerelictCuDNN

henrygouk/DerelictCuDNN

Dynamic bindings to cuDNN for the D programming language.
D
2
star
100
jonathanballs/jamu

jonathanballs/jamu

A rewindable emulator and assembler for a ARM-7TDMI like CPU.
D
2
star